Earning rates

3x points on JetBlue, JetBlue Vacations, and TrueBlue Travel purchases
2x points at restaurants and grocery stores
1x on all other purchases
50% savings on eligible in-flight purchases
10% of your points back on every redemption

Best ways to earn & redeem

Put your dining and groceries spending on this card to earn at its highest rates, and let a different card handle the categories it does not bonus. Its dining rate is on the modest side for that category, so compare before you commit.

When you cash in, redeem the miles or points inside the single loyalty program this card is tied to. We value every point at a flat 1 cent, so treat any transfer upside as a bonus rather than the baseline — see what your points are really worth.
